SummaryAs a Traveling Building Controls Technician III , you are responsible for installing, programming, commissioning, servicing, and troubleshooting building management systems (BMS) and electrical power monitoring systems (EPMS) within mission-critical data center environments. This role owns projects and service activities from startup through commissioning and ongoing support, working closely with customers, subcontractors, and internal project teams to deliver reliable system performance.

Install, program, commission, and troubleshoot BMS and controls systems
Service existing building control systems
Perform startup and commissioning of complete building automation systems
Install building control components including controllers, panels, conduit, sensors, and related hardware
Build and assemble low-voltage control panels
Perform point-to-point verification and checkout activities
Perform software and hardware calibration required for proper system operation
Execute low-voltage cable installation and termination activities as needed
Support project commissioning activities, including participation in daily meetings and documentation of results
Work closely with installation subcontractors to ensure projects are completed on schedule and in compliance with contract requirements, applicable codes, and industry standards

Experience with Building Management Systems (BMS) in mission-critical or data center environments; Tridium Niagara experience strongly preferred
Experience commissioning, programming, and troubleshooting networked control systems, including wire sheet programming and control logic
Working knowledge of mechanical and electrical systems commonly found in data center environment
- Ability to read and interpret:
- Network topologies
- Electrical one-line diagrams
- Device wiring drawings
- Control drawings
- Strong understanding of open protocols such as:
- BACnet IP
- BACnet MSTP
- Modbus TCP
- Modbus RTU
- Knowledge of low-voltage wiring and terminations including:
- RS-232
- RS-485
- CAT5/CAT6
- Understanding of electrical code requirements and controls applications involving 120V, 240V, and 480V systems
- Familiarity with CAD software and construction drawings
-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ications including Word, Excel, Outlook, PowerPoint, and Visio
